Early Life and College Stardom

From Brooklyn to National Player of the Year

Born in Brooklyn, New York, in 1998, Obi Toppin grew up in a basketball-rich environment. Despite being overlooked in high school, he blossomed at Dayton University, where he became a household name.

Year Milestone
2019 Atlantic 10 Rookie of the Year
2020 National College Player of the Year
2020 Led Dayton to 29–2 record
2020 Declared for NBA Draft

NBA Career Overview

Drafted by the New York Knicks

Toppin was selected 8th overall in the 2020 NBA Draft by the New York Knicks. While his rookie year had its ups and downs, he started showing promise with his elite athleticism and open-court scoring.

In 2023, Toppin was traded to the Indiana Pacers, a move that allowed him more playing time and a fresh start.

Fit with the Indiana Pacers

The Pacers are building a dynamic, young core around players like Tyrese Haliburton, Bennedict Mathurin, and now Obi Toppin. Under Coach Rick Carlisle, Toppin has more freedom and opportunity to showcase his talents.

He’s particularly effective in the Pacers’ fast-paced offense, where he can run in transition, finish lobs, and stretch the floor.
